Potential Risks
Prior to embarking on a clinical weight loss program, it's prudent to be aware of the prospective dangers included. While clinical weight reduction programs can be efficient, there are certain risks to consider.
One feasible danger is the growth of nutritional shortages because of a restricted diet plan or decreased food intake. This can bring about health and wellness problems if not meticulously kept an eye on by healthcare experts. Furthermore, some weight management drugs or procedures might have negative effects such as nausea, looseness of the bowels, or sleep problems. It is necessary to review these possible adverse effects with your physician before beginning any kind of weight reduction program.
Another risk to be familiar with is the opportunity of gaining back the weight after finishing the program. Without proper lifestyle adjustments and ongoing support, it can be challenging to keep fat burning in the long term. Additionally, quick weight-loss can occasionally cause muscular tissue loss, which can adversely impact your metabolism.
It's important to recognize these risks and job closely with your doctor to reduce them while making best use of the benefits of your weight-loss journey.

Follow-Up Care
Throughout your medical weight reduction journey, consistent and comprehensive follow-up treatment is important for monitoring your progress and dealing with any kind of challenges that may develop. Regular follow-up visits with your doctor will certainly enable ongoing assessment of your weight-loss objectives, adjustment of your treatment plan if essential, and tracking of any kind of adjustments in your wellness standing.
These follow-up sees likewise give an opportunity to review any kind of issues or concerns you may have, guaranteeing that you feel supported and motivated throughout your journey. Your health care team will certainly collaborate with you to create approaches to get rid of challenges and commemorate your successes.
Furthermore, follow-up treatment might include checking your important indications, talking about any kind of changes in your medicine regimen, and providing guidance on nutrition and exercise. By actively participating in follow-up care, you can make the most of the advantages of your medical weight management program and accomplish long-term success within your fat burning objectives.
